QUICK FACTS • Established in 1974 under the name of “People’s Open University”. • Renamed as “Allama Iqbal Open University” in 1977 on the eve of Centenary Birth Celebrations of Allama Muhammad Iqbal. • First Open University in Asia and Second in the World. • A Mega University with around 1. 4 Million Students on its academic rolls. • 04 Faculties and over 34 Departments – offering programs from SSC to Ph. D levels. • 54 Regional Campuses/ Model Study Centers across Pakistan. • 80 – 90, 000 Part Time Tutors hired annually.
• 1200+ Study Centers • 900 Examination Centers • 122 Part Time Regional Coordinators • Overseas Students (Middle East, Gulf states and USA) AIOU OUTREACH 4

e-Governance & Digital Transformation Road Map • “Digital Transformation Policy” prepared in consultation with all stake holders and international partners. • A flagship initiative aimed at digitizing the learning material for improving learning experience. • Involves carrying out an end-to-end automation of all University processes. • Will strengthen discipline. academic, administrative and financial
e. Governance & Digital Transformation Road Map • Campus Management System and Enterprise Resource Planner (CMS & ERP) – AIOU is going to be the first university in public sector to have this integrated automated suite of applications to automate all academic, administrative and financial processes. – Project has been rolled out and ORACLE Corp. is providing state of the art solution through its partners. – The university has been able to save more than Rs. 600 Million against the actual cost by negotiating at the highest level to get an educational discount for AIOU.
e. Governance & Digital Transformation Road Map • Learning Management system (LMS) - Aaghi – Aaghi Portal has been launched to bring all the academic activities on-line. – Aaghi LMS portal aims at connecting students digitally with new standardized and customized Learning Management system (LMS). • e-Tutor Portal – Through this portal an online registration process of registration of tutors was initiated which had been a great success. Around 186, 000 tutor profiles were created with final eligible tutors strength of 96, 000 during first phase.
e. Governance & Digital Transformation Road Map • Online Admission Processing – As part of the digital transformation roadmap, a portal is in operation since last one semester to enable candidates apply through this online portal, thus saving huge financial cost and time. – To facilitate candidate living in remote areas, manual admission process is also in vogue. • Upgrading IT Infrastructure – Establishment of Tier 3 Data Centre with a cost of Rs. 207 Mn is being operationalized for efficient data processing and ensuring 99. 9 % up-time of IT services. – During the FY 2019/20 a total of Rs. 647 Mn has been allocated for upgradtion of IT infrastructure.

Evaluation and Assessment at AIOU • During the COVID 19 pandemic, AIOU has taken a paradigm shift from traditional face to face evaluation and assessment to Online/ e. Assessment to ensure: – – – Safety Validity Reliability Acceptability ……
Guidelines for Tutors and Faculty: • Evaluate prerequisites for developing and implementing online assessment • Ensure alignment of assessment activities with stated learning objectives of the course and topics • Address the diversity of students’ situations • Maintain a good balance of formative and summative assessments (30% formative and 70% summative evaluation) • Consider format, scheduling and timing of tests • Stimulate student learning with online assessment • Establish clear communication to students regarding assessment matters. (AIOU developed separate guidelines for the students and tutors) • Ensure highquality feedback • Address assessment validity threats
METHODS/STRATEGIES/TOOLS Asynchronously (Mostly at AIOU) • Not done in realtime • To assess knowledge and skills • Assignments to assess higher order thinking which includes critical thinking and problem-solving ability of the student. • Uniform rubrics were developed to check assignments and detailed qualitative feedback is given to the students to improve their learning. • Assessment Portfolios. We used it for practical, hands on practice and internship courses e. g. teaching, computer sciences, topics related to synthesis etc. • Also as an evidence of a task performed by the student along with reflection on it. • It was used to assess the skills of the students through online submission of recorded videos of the tasks performed by them, on which the teachers provided the feedback.
Synchronous Methods of Assessment • Online, real-time assessments to reproduce the traditional methods of assessment. • Multiple Choice Questions at the end of online tutorials and lectures to assess level of learner’s understanding and comprehension. • End Term Assessment Open Book Exams. In replacement of final or terminal examination. To assess the ability to analyze and solve a problem, assess critical thinking and creativity skill of our students. Real time exam stretched from 8 am to 8 pm. Questions were developed with care to minimize the issues of cheating. Tutors or teachers developed the questions to assess the creativity, application of knowledge, skill of synthetization, and development of models etc. Let me share views of our students on ETA what they were saying ‘Better the university conduct real exams; this is not an easy as we were thinking’
Safe Exam Browser (SEB) • AIOU also tried SEB for Mid Term Exams (MPhil and Ph. D Programs). • Reliable for Evaluation and Assessment. • Web browser environment to carry out e-assessments safely. • The software turns any computer temporarily into a secure workstation. • Controls access to resources like system functions, other websites and applications and prevents unauthorized resources being used during an exam. • For Evaluation and Assessment, the same platforms can be used with basic tweaking like the use online Quiz assessment via Safe Exam Browser etc.

Objectively Structured Practical/Lab Examination. (OSPE) OR Objectively Structured Clinical Examination (OSCE) • OSCE/OSPE assesses a wide range of skills and assesses a large number of students in a short period of time. • OSPE is a more objective, reliable, and valid tool of assessment to assess the practical aspects of the curriculum • AIOU used these for Applied Sciences like Microbiology, Botany, Biology, Chemistry and Physics It was to test the clinical skill performance and competence in a range of skills. • A practical, real-world approach to learning and assessment. • The OSCE content and scoring procedures are standardized. • Learning management systems (LMS) provides the examiner to insert a picture or a video, on which questions can be asked from the candidate. • Items can be embedded in videos on clinical methods or procedures to assess the clinical competency of the student.
Viva or Oral Online Exam • Oral Exams were also conducted by using online video calls for defense of research work/dissertations and also to assess the students decision making, critical thinking and clinical reasoning skills. • AIOU is using AAGHI Portal (LMS based on MOODLE) for Viva and Oral Exams
CONCLUSION • With the experience of COVID-19 World is now on the away for online teaching, learning and assessment. • The educationally advanced countries had embraced these techniques easily and faced less difficulty in imparting education online in COVID-19 pandemic as compared to developing countries where we have lack of resources, infrastructure, training and acceptability. • In my point of view sometime such pandemics are blessings for us to move forward in the right direction by adapting technology enhanced learning and assessment for our educational system.
